Abstract
Oxygen isotopic compositions of skarn minerals were analyzed. Garnet and scheelite have variable δ18O, 4.6-8.2 per mil and 0.8-2.9 per mil, respectively. Temperature of skarn formation was calculated using oxygen isotope fractionation factor between quartz and scheelite, and T= 277°C was obtained. δ18O of skarn-forming solution was calculated. Early stage solution had δ18O values of 6-8 per mil and most garnet precipitated from this solution. While later stage solution had δ18O values 1-5 per mil, and this solution was responsible for precipitation of scheelite and quartz.
